Futuremark 3DMark

 

Using the same graphics card, we tested the 3Dmark suite at the default.

Sky Diver is a DX11 test running at 1080P. 3DMark Time Spy is a DX12 benchmark test for Gaming PCs. It renders at 2560 x 1440.

At default speed, the Intel Core i7-8770K outperformed the AMD Ryzen 7 1800X by a fair bit. The difference is widen with the Core i7-8770K running overclocked at 5 GHz.

Time Spy shows that the result of both platforms perform equally well.

Fire Strike is a test on high performance gaming PCs. It renders at 4K UHD 3840 X 2160. It is the most demanding tests among the three.

We see another close call between the two platforms. The Intel Core i7-8770K has more potential for overclocking from 3.7 GHz base clk to 5.0 GHz gave it a better boost in performance than the AMD Ryzen 1800X.
